In the crystal-clear waters of Teluk Saleh, Sumbawa, you can have a close encounter with Rhincodon typus, the magnificent whale shark decorated with mesmerizing white spots across its massive body.

These gentle giants aren’t just impressive because of their size, growing up to 12 meters long, but also because of their calm and graceful movements. Teluk Saleh is one of the best places on Earth to see whale sharks in their natural habitat. If you’re chasing a once-in-a-lifetime experience, this is it.

1. Gentle Giants of the Sea

Forget everything Hollywood told you—whale sharks are peaceful filter feeders. They eat plankton, small fish, and squid. Their mouths may be large, but they’re harmless to humans. I swam just meters away, and instead of fear, I felt a deep calm and admiration.

Why Teluk Saleh is So Special

Located on the island of Sumbawa, Indonesia, Teluk Saleh is part of the world-famous “coral triangle” and boasts rich marine biodiversity. But what makes this bay truly exceptional?

1. Pristine Natural Habitat

Unlike crowded dive spots, Teluk Saleh remains mostly untouched. This means whale sharks here live freely in their natural environment, making your experience more authentic.

2. Diverse Marine Life

In addition to whale sharks, you’ll find coral gardens, tropical fish, and untouched island beaches—all waiting to be explored.

3. Not Overrun by Tourists

Teluk Saleh isn’t as commercialized as places like Oslob (Philippines) or Ningaloo Reef (Australia). That means fewer crowds, more nature.

4. Cultural Encounters

Meet local communities like the Bajo people, who have lived harmoniously with the ocean for generations. Their stories and wisdom add depth to your journey.

5. The “Giant Cauldron” Phenomenon

Nicknamed the “Giant Cauldron,” the bay’s unique bowl-like shape attracts plankton, drawing in whale sharks, and creates calm, safe snorkeling conditions.

6. Challenging but Rewarding Journey

It’s not the easiest place to reach, but that’s part of the charm. The adventure of getting there makes it even more meaningful.

7. See More Than One Whale Shark

In Teluk Saleh, whale sharks often appear in groups, giving you a better chance to swim with several at once!

Tips for Snorkeling with Whale Sharks in Teluk Saleh

To make the most of this rare opportunity, keep these tips in mind:

1. Go with a Local Guide

They know the best spots and times, and help ensure the safety of both you and the animals. My guide even shared fascinating local legends about the whale sharks!

2. Respect the Wildlife

Don’t touch, chase, or feed the sharks. Observe from a respectful distance and let them swim naturally.

3. Bring an Underwater Camera

Trust me, you’ll regret not capturing this moment! Make sure your camera is charged and ready before you hit the water.

4. Be Physically Prepared

Reaching the snorkeling site involves both land and boat travel. Pack snacks, hydrate well, and stay fit!

5. Use Your Own Snorkeling Gear

If you can, bring gear that you’re comfortable with. It makes the experience smoother and more enjoyable.

6. Visit at the Right Time

The best season is June to September, when plankton is abundant and whale sharks are active. Early morning visits offer clearer water and more sightings.

Day 1 Adventure Nature
  • Senaru Village to Senaru Crater Rim
    The trek starts in Senaru Village and soon leads hikers into a thick tropical rainforest. Most of this part of the route is shaded, creating a cooler atmosphere with soft, earthy ground underfoot. Along the way, trekkers will pass over tangled tree roots, natural stair-like paths, and some rocky stretches, particularly on steeper sections.

    The climb continues steadily at a moderate pace, requiring stamina rather than technical skills. As the elevation rises, the dense forest gradually gives way to more open ridges, revealing occasional scenic views before arriving at the Senaru Crater Rim, located 2,641 meters above sea level. After lunch, we will make our way to the Sembalun Crater Rim (2639 meters). This will take approximately 3 hours, including a prolonged steep climb. We will camp for the night on the crater rim, where you can enjoy a beautiful sunset.
Day 2 Adventure Nature
  • Descent to Segara Anak Lake & Hot Springs
    The day begins with a downhill trek from the crater rim toward Segara Anak Lake, considered one of the more challenging parts of the journey. The path can be steep and narrow, with slippery sections after rainfall, so steady and careful steps are important. As you approach the lake, the terrain gradually levels out, offering a more relaxed walk. Here, trekkers can unwind, bathe in the natural hot springs, and take in the unique volcanic landscape surrounding the lake.
Day 3 Adventure Hot Spring Nature
  • Return to Senaru Village
    On the final day, the route continues with a scenic descent through lush tropical rainforest back to Senaru Village. Much of the trail is shaded and comfortable underfoot, creating a pleasant hiking experience. However, the extended downhill sections may put some strain on the knees. Along the way, you’ll encounter tree roots, rocky paths, and occasional muddy spots, especially during the rainy season.
Overview Overview
  • Overall Trail Character
    Overall, this trek is classified as moderate in difficulty. It is ideal for trekkers with basic hiking experience who want to experience Segara Anak Lake and the natural hot springs without the extreme physical demands of a summit itinerary.
